I'm using chaplin and brunch, in coffeescript, bit of a mess, this is how we implemented the google analytics tracking code the following was put in the app/base/controller.coffe in beforeAction: (params, route) ->
This file contains hidden or bidirectional Unicode text that may be interpreted or compiled differently than what appears below. To review, open the file in an editor that reveals hidden Unicode characters.
Learn more about bidirectional Unicode characters
((i, s, o, g, r, a, m) -> | |
i["GoogleAnalyticsObject"] = r | |
i[r] = i[r] or -> | |
(i[r].q = i[r].q or []).push arguments | |
i[r].l = 1 * new Date() | |
a = s.createElement(o) | |
m = s.getElementsByTagName(o)[0] | |
a.async = 1 | |
a.src = g | |
m.parentNode.insertBefore a, m | |
) window, document, "script", "//www.google-analytics.com/analytics.js", "ga" |
